Get to know the everyday difficulties of disabled people in the Tesco car parks
Five stores of Tesco will host a social sensitizing program series, launched by the Főkefe Közhasznú és Nonprofit Kft..
The roadshow will take place in eight cities (including Budapest). The interested persons can learn about the situation of people with disabilities through various programs. The event aims to increase social understanding and acceptance.
The locations of the Roadshow in 2014:
12 September 2014, Friday 2pm – 6pm – Szombathely
13 September 2014, Saturday 2pm – 6pm – Körmend
20 September 2014, Saturday 2pm – 6pm – Tiszafüred
26 September 2014, Friday 2pm – 6pm – Komló
27 September 2014, Saturday 14-18 Budapest, Fogarasi road
